1. About Business Registration Law in Seoni Chhapara, India
Business registration in India is governed by a mix of central and state laws. In Seoni Chhapara, Madhya Pradesh, aspiring business owners must choose a legal structure and complete relevant registrations to operate lawfully. Central acts govern companies, LLPs and some registrations, while state acts handle shops, establishments and local compliance.
The core routes include forming a company under the Companies Act, registering an LLP under the Limited Liability Partnership Act, registering a partnership under the Indian Partnership Act, and registering shops and establishments under state laws. Micro, small, and medium enterprises (MSMEs) can obtain recognition through the Udyam Registration portal, which is tied to government incentives and support programs.
The SPICe+ portal and online filings have streamlined company incorporation and related compliance process across India, reducing manual steps and enabling faster approvals. Source: Ministry of Corporate Affairs (MCA) - https://www.mca.gov.in/

3. Local Laws Overview
- The Companies Act, 2013 - Governs incorporation, annual filings, board governance, and corporate compliance for companies in India. It applies nationwide, including Seoni Chhapara, with SPICe+ simplifying initial registrations. MCA official
- The Limited Liability Partnership Act, 2008 - Regulates LLP formation, partners, and annual compliance for LLPs. All LLPs in Madhya Pradesh follow this framework, with electronic filing through MCA. MCA official
- Madhya Pradesh Shops and Establishment Act, 1962 - Applies to shops, commercial establishments and small businesses operating in Madhya Pradesh, including Seoni districts. It governs registration, working hours, and welfare provisions for employees. MP Labour Department
- Udyam Registration for MSMEs - Central portal for MSME recognition, which affects eligibility for schemes and subsidies in MP. Registration is through a government portal and ties into public support programs. Udyam Registration portal
Notes on recent trends: The MCA has promoted e-filing and digital signatures, reducing processing times for company registrations and filings. In Madhya Pradesh, state-level compliance for Shops and Establishment updates is coordinated with district authorities, including Seoni, to harmonize enforcement and renewal schedules. 4. Frequently Asked Questions
What is the difference between a private limited company and an LLP?
A private limited company offers limited liability and separate legal identity, with stricter governance rules. An LLP combines limited liability with simpler management but may have different tax treatment and compliance schedules. Consult an attorney to choose the best option for your business goals in Seoni.
How do I register a new company in Seoni Chhapara?
Registration is done online through the MCA portal using SPICe+ forms, with required documents like MOA and AOA, DIN for directors, and address proof. The process includes incorporation, PAN, TAN, and compulsory compliance filings.
Do I need to register my business under the Shops and Establishment Act?
Yes, most retail, wholesale, and commercial establishments must register under the MP Shops and Establishment Act. Registration ensures compliance with working hours, wages, and welfare provisions for employees.
How long does it typically take to register a company in MP?
With proper documentation, incorporation through SPICe+ can be completed within 7-15 working days. Delays may occur if documents are missing or if there are clarifications from the Registrar of Companies.
What documents are required to form a private limited company?
Common documents include MOA and AOA, identity and address proofs for directors, specified consent letters, proof of registered office, and digital signatures. The MCA portal provides an updated checklist for 2024-25 filings.
Do I need to hire a local lawyer or can I file myself?
You can file yourself on the MCA portal, but a lawyer helps ensure accuracy, handles drafting of MOA/AOA, and manages post-incorporation filings. In Seoni, local counsel can also coordinate with the MP Labour Department for Shops and Establishment registrations.
Is Udyam registration mandatory for all MSMEs?
Udyam registration is not mandatory for all MSMEs but provides access to government schemes, subsidies, and easier access to credit. Eligibility depends on your enterprise type and classification.
What is the cost to register a company in MP?
Costs vary by structure and authorized capital, with government filing fees through SPICe+ and stamp duties. Check the MCA site for the current fee schedule before starting the process.
What if I need to convert my sole proprietorship to a company?
You can convert by forming a new company and transferring assets and liabilities, followed by deregistration of the sole proprietorship where applicable. A lawyer coordinates the transfer of licenses and registrations.
Do I need to register for GST separately?
GST registration is required if turnover crosses threshold limits or if you operate in a taxable category. It is a separate process from company or LLP registration and must be maintained annually.
How can I compare differences between a private company and an LLP?
Private companies offer stronger governance and investor familiarity; LLPs provide simpler compliance and flexible management. Compare capital requirements, liability, and tax implications for your Seoni business.
